Top Firms in Joint Venture for Africa’s Energy Infrastructure

Electricity, Energy, News May 27, 2016 MASAHUDU ANKIILU 0 Comments

General Electric (GE) together with the Mara Group and Atlas Merchant Capital are leading an initiative to create a joint venture dedicated to investing in the highly underdeveloped African infrastructure sector.
